Construction Management

A Road Surveillance Officer holds a vital role in overseeing, recording, and communicating on road construction tasks to make sure jobs are finished securely, effectively, and aligned with project goals. They offer an unbiased viewpoint on-site and throughout the network, prioritizing quality, protection, and maintaining assets. During road construction, a Road Surveillance Officer normally: Performs pre-work audits to archive current conditions and spot possible dangers Watches building tasks to track traffic flow, site arrangement, and safety adherence Evaluates craftsmanship and build quality, covering pavement, drainage, signs, and finishes Spots risks to commuters, employees, and nearby estates Logs development through precise notes, photos, and video files Notifies of flaws, unfinished tasks, or non-compliance for fixing Appraises temporary traffic control success and public safety Checks restoration zones and nearby structures for harm Executes post-build audits to confirm final quality Supplies coherent, organized data to builders, managers, and owners
